Corps Making Thier Final Cleanup for Start of Season

Can you believe it? Less than a week from now the first shows of the DCP-I season is about to begin. And we aren't talking one or two shows with a couple of minor corps, we're talking 3 HUGH shows with full lineups! These corps should be proud of what they are doing.

All during the winter months, reports have been coming in of either overflowing rehearsals with more kids than horns/drums or weather hampering corps from having full rehearsals. As the director of Skylarks, I can attest to the latter.

Many directors have been talking about how well the shows are coming. Including many who are in the midst of cleaning. And to think they don't perform until the 16th. Let's hope they can keep up the work ethic and stamina. From what Jeff and I have been going through (most Jeff :P) there are going to be a lot of tired directors and performers on that field. The summer is long and hot.

This year reports of home shows are at an all-time high. Lot of activities for both the performer and fans are ontap. What once was just the "parade and show" day of drum corps past is now an educational field trip for the future marcher and those of olden times. This isn't you're grandfather's drum corps.
